PROGRAMS

The Center for Snow and Avalanche Studies supports the following research, monitoring, and field education programs with research infrastructure in our Senator Beck Basin Study Area, year-round snow system datasets, direct collaboration or project facilitation, and field instruction.  We seek to assist all students of snow interested in snow-driven mountain system processes and their response to global change, be they an interdisciplinary team of professional scientists, graduate or undergraduate researchers, a university field camp group, or practicing snow professionals.
